Integrated Laser-Assisted Liposuction handpiece
This specialized surgical handle enables simultaneous connection to both laser energy sources and aspiration equipment. Engineered with dual ports, it features:
Laser fiber terminal: Connects to laser generators at the proximal end
Aspiration port: Side-channel interface for suction tubing
Dedicated cannula: Configured with distal and lateral apertures
Fiber installing | Optical bare fiber or Radial fiber |
Needles size | Length: 100mm, 150mm, Diameter: 2.5mm Length: 200mm, 250mm, 300mm, Diameter: 3.0mm |
Material | Stainless steel |
Operational Workflow:
The laser fiber transmits energy through the cannula to liquefy adipose tissue
Simultaneously, the suction system evacuates emulsified fat through the cannula openings
This integrated process enables real-time fat disruption and removal in a single instrument pass
Compatible Fiber Types:
Standard 400-600um bare fiber
